Compared to the likes of Feist, Yeah Yeah Yeahs, and PJ Harvey, Belgian indie rock quartet Intergalactic Lovers formed from the ashes of Free Zamunda!, a similar band that had appeared at 2008's Humo's Rock Rally contest. After winning both the Oost-Vlaams Rockconcours and Rock Rally de Beloften competitions, lead vocalist Lara Chedraoui, guitarist Maarten Huygens, bassist Raf De Mey, and drummer Brendan Corbey scored a hit single with "Delay," released 2011 debut album Greetings & Salutations, and provided the soundtrack for big-screen thriller Code 37.
